Description | Parties: Sir Edmund Anderson of Bedford Row, Middlesex, baronet; William Harvey the elder of Chigwell, esquire; Mary Harvey, spinster, a daughter of William Harvey; Reverend Sir William Dawes, baronet, Bishop of Chester; William Harvey the younger , esquire; Thomas Turner of Middle Temple, London, esquire Property: Manor of Killwick Peircee [Kilnwick Percy] and howald and sheep walks or sheep pastures called howald and Alrow in the townships of Killwick [Kilnwick], Howald, Huggatt [Huggate], North Dalton and Birdsall; the Manor of Lea, Lincolnshire and all the lands, appurtenacnes etc belonging to the said manors Witnesses; John Blackstone, Oliver Mardon, Timothy Dawson, Edward Fawcett |
